Our team of reporters all over the world speak with CEOs, policymakers and regular people just trying to get by.","last_synced_at":"2026-07-25T22:17:07.822204+00:00","page_url":"https://stenobird.com/podcast/marketplace-309699"},"episode":{"title":"What Anthropic's copyright settlement means","slug":"what-anthropic-s-copyright-settlement-means","published_at":"2026-07-21T22:35:00+00:00","page_url":"https://stenobird.com/podcast/marketplace-309699/what-anthropic-s-copyright-settlement-means","show_page_url":"https://stenobird.com/podcast/marketplace-309699","url":"https://www.marketplace.org/episode/2026/07/21/anthropic-ordered-to-pay-15-billion-in-copyright-lawsuit","audio_url":"https://pscrb.fm/rss/p/mgln.ai/e/5/dts.podtrac.com/redirect.mp3/play.publicradio.org/podcast/o/marketplace/pm/2026/07/21/pm_20260721_PM_Podcast_64.mp3?awCollectionId=mkp-MKP-PM&awEpisodeId=01KY2N7M5MDA4CK1YNBMTNYQHB","summary":"Anthropic settled a copyright case Monday, agreeing to pay out $1.5 billion to authors whose material had been scraped to train its AI chatbot. It comes out to roughly $3,000 per work used after legal fees and other costs. But the outcome isn’t as decisive as it seems. In this episode, what Anthropic’s decision to settle means for future AI copyright cases.
